| // Marker for APPN segment can obtained by adding N to JPEG_APP0. There is no |
| // direct constant to refer them. The offsets here are part of jpeg codex, for |
| // example JPEG_APP0 + 2 refers to APP2 which should always correspond to color |
| // profile information. |
| const int kColorProfileMarker = JPEG_APP0 + 2; |
| const int kExifDataMarker = JPEG_APP0 + 1; |
| |
| bool GetJpegNumComponentsAndSamplingFactors( |
| const GoogleString& jpeg, |
| int* out_num_components, |
| int* out_h_samp_factor, |
| int* out_v_samp_factor) { |
| MockMessageHandler message_handler_(new NullMutex); |
| JpegReader reader(&message_handler_); |
| jpeg_decompress_struct* jpeg_decompress = reader.decompress_struct(); |
| |
| jmp_buf env; |
| if (setjmp(env)) { |
| return false; |
| } |
| |
| // Need to install env so that it will be longjmp()ed to on error. |
| jpeg_decompress->client_data = static_cast<void *>(&env); |
| |
| reader.PrepareForRead(jpeg.data(), jpeg.size()); |
| jpeg_read_header(jpeg_decompress, TRUE); |
| *out_num_components = jpeg_decompress->num_components; |
| *out_h_samp_factor = jpeg_decompress->comp_info[0].h_samp_factor; |
| *out_v_samp_factor = jpeg_decompress->comp_info[0].v_samp_factor; |
| return true; |
| } |
| |
| bool IsJpegSegmentPresent(const GoogleString& data, int segment) { |
| MockMessageHandler message_handler_(new NullMutex); |
| JpegReader reader(&message_handler_); |
| jpeg_decompress_struct* jpeg_decompress = reader.decompress_struct(); |
| |
| jmp_buf env; |
| if (setjmp(env)) { |
| return false; |
| } |
| |
| // Need to install env so that it will be longjmp()ed to on error. |
| jpeg_decompress->client_data = static_cast<void *>(&env); |
| |
| reader.PrepareForRead(data.data(), data.size()); |
| jpeg_save_markers(jpeg_decompress, segment, 0xFFFF); |
| jpeg_read_header(jpeg_decompress, TRUE); |
| |
| bool is_marker_present = false; |
| for (jpeg_saved_marker_ptr marker = jpeg_decompress->marker_list; |
| marker != NULL; marker = marker->next) { |
| if (marker->marker == segment) { |
| is_marker_present = true; |
| break; |
| } |
| } |
| |
| return is_marker_present; |
| } |
| |
| int GetNumScansInJpeg(const GoogleString& data) { |
| MockMessageHandler message_handler_(new NullMutex); |
| JpegReader reader(&message_handler_); |
| jpeg_decompress_struct* jpeg_decompress = reader.decompress_struct(); |
| |
| jmp_buf env; |
| if (setjmp(env)) { |
| return false; |
| } |
| |
| // Need to install env so that it will be longjmp()ed to on error. |
| jpeg_decompress->client_data = static_cast<void *>(&env); |
| |
| reader.PrepareForRead(data.data(), data.size()); |
| jpeg_read_header(jpeg_decompress, TRUE); |
| |
| jpeg_decompress->buffered_image = true; |
| jpeg_start_decompress(jpeg_decompress); |
| |
| int num_scans = 0; |
| while (!jpeg_input_complete(jpeg_decompress)) { |
| if (jpeg_consume_input(jpeg_decompress) == JPEG_SCAN_COMPLETED) { |
| num_scans++; |
| } |
| } |
| |
| return num_scans; |
| } |
